I bought this car with intentions on a full resto-mod build. but plans have changed due to recently having to move out of my warehouse and have no place to work on the car or store it.  Currently I am driving it every day to work and back until it sells.
The car is very clean.  Previous owner had it sitting in a garage since 1994.  It has its original 318ci V8 engine freshly rebuild with a nice cam. some headwork. 4 barrel carb.  Paint looks good and is the second coat of paint ever on the car.  Original color was vitamin C Orange.  Current color is a factory 1970 Red.  Previous owner installed the scooped hood and "340 4-barrel" badges.  There is a small area behind the rear window on the driver side that has some minor rust developing.  Also. previous owner installed the rally gauges.  
Trunk floor has some pitting. and looks to have a few patches but still pretty solid.  I have a new trunk floor pan that can go with the car.
Floors are solid with some surface rust under the carpet and under the back seats.
Overall the body is in very good shape. very straight and very little rust or signs of any bond.  The fire wall is solid with no rust.
Car has factory A/C that still works if you charge it. but has a slow leak.
All the brakes and suspensions components have been replaced.
Car drives nice.  Engine runs well. it is a bit jerky I believe because of the radical camshaft. but has good power and sounds awesome.
Interior is in excellent condition with freshly upholstered seat. new headliner. and leather wrapped dashboard.
Car needs some minor TLC. such as installing driver side mirror. new door pins. sway bar to be installed(currently in trunk). seat belts need to be installed. needs a stereo and speakers.
